Decide how really serious Each individual impact is. This is actually the severity score, or S. Severity is frequently rated with a scale from one to ten, exactly where 1 is insignificant and 10 is catastrophic. If a failure mode has more than one result, publish over the FMEA desk only the best severity ranking for that failure manner. For every failure method, figure out each of the likely root will cause. Use instruments categorised as induce analysis applications, as well as the most effective knowledge and experience of the team. Listing all attainable brings about for each failure mode on the FMEA variety. For every lead to, establish the event ranking, or O. This ranking estimates the likelihood of failure happening for that purpose in the lifetime of your scope. Prevalence is frequently rated on the scale from one to 10, exactly where one is incredibly not likely and ten is inevitable.
